Cabaret
N.p. N.p., Circa 1972. Vintage reference photograph from the 1972 film, showing actors Fritz Wepper and Marisa Berenson. French release stamps on the verso.
Based on Joe Masteroff's 1966 musical, which was based on John Van Druten's 1951 Broadway play "I Am a Camera," which was in turn based on short stories by Christopher Isherwood from his collection "Goodbye to Berlin." A decadent, beautiful story of cabaret life, desperation, and love, all under the increasingly deadly presence of the Nazi Party in Weimar-era Berlin.
Nominated for ten Academy Awards and winning eight, including Best Picture, Best Director, Best Cinematography, Best Adapted Screenplay, Best Actress for Minnelli, and Best Supporting Actor for Joel Grey.
Set in Berlin and shot on location throughout Germany.
